Evaluating Your Wi-Fi Network: Ensuring Reliable Connectivity

A strong and reliable Wi-Fi network is crucial for the performance of your smart security cameras. Before installing your cameras, evaluate your network to ensure it can handle the additional bandwidth.

Understanding 2.4 GHz vs. 5 GHz Wi-Fi: Choosing the Right Frequency

Most routers operate on two frequencies: 2.4 GHz and 5 GHz.

2.4 GHz offers a longer range but slower speeds, while 5 GHz provides faster speeds but a shorter range.

For security cameras, 2.4 GHz is generally recommended due to its better range and penetration through walls. However, if you have a strong 5 GHz signal and need higher bandwidth, it may be a viable option.

Consider testing your Wi-Fi signal strength in the areas where you plan to install the cameras. If the signal is weak, you may need to extend your network with a Wi-Fi repeater or mesh system.

The Foundation: What is an IP Camera?

At its heart, a smart security camera is an IP (Internet Protocol) camera. This means it transmits video data over a network – typically your home Wi-Fi – rather than relying on traditional analog connections.

Think of it as a mini-computer with a lens: it captures images, encodes them into digital data, and then sends that data to your router.

From there, the video can be viewed on your smartphone, tablet, or computer, or stored in the cloud or on a local storage device. This digital nature allows for remote access and advanced features not possible with older CCTV systems.

Mastering Motion Detection

Motion detection is a cornerstone of modern security cameras. Instead of recording continuously, the camera analyzes its field of view for changes, triggering recording and notifications only when movement is detected.

This saves storage space and reduces the time you spend sifting through footage. The key is customization.

Most cameras allow you to adjust the sensitivity of the motion detection, preventing false alarms triggered by pets, shadows, or changing weather conditions.

Advanced cameras offer the ability to define specific "detection zones," focusing the camera's attention on critical areas like doorways or windows.

Seeing in the Dark: Night Vision Explained

Night vision is crucial for 24/7 security. There are two primary types:

Infrared (IR) night vision uses LEDs to illuminate the scene with infrared light, which is invisible to the human eye. This is the most common and affordable option, producing monochrome (black and white) images.

Starlight night vision (also sometimes marketed as "color night vision") is more advanced, using a highly sensitive sensor to capture available ambient light. This results in color images even in very low-light conditions.

Consider the lighting conditions of the area you intend to monitor when choosing between these two options.

Video Resolution: Finding the Right Balance

Video resolution determines the clarity and detail of the recorded footage. Common resolutions include:

  • 720p (HD): Adequate for basic surveillance.
  • 1080p (Full HD): Offers a sharper and more detailed image.
  • 4K (Ultra HD): Provides the highest level of detail, allowing you to zoom in without losing clarity.

Higher resolutions require more storage space and bandwidth, so consider your needs and available resources when choosing a resolution.

Field of View (FOV): Capturing the Whole Picture

Field of View (FOV) refers to the angle of coverage that the camera can capture. A wider FOV allows you to monitor a larger area, reducing the number of cameras needed.

Consider the size and shape of the area you want to monitor when choosing a camera with an appropriate FOV.

Storage Solutions: Cloud vs. Local

How your camera stores video is a critical decision. There are two main options:

The Convenience of Cloud Storage

Cloud storage involves storing your video footage on servers managed by the camera manufacturer or a third-party provider.

Benefits: Accessibility from anywhere, automatic backup in case of camera damage or theft, and often includes advanced features like person detection.

Considerations: Subscription costs, reliance on an internet connection, and potential privacy concerns regarding data storage.

Local Storage: Privacy and Control

Local storage involves storing your video footage on a physical storage device, such as an SD card inserted into the camera or a Network Attached Storage (NAS) device on your local network.

Benefits: Greater privacy and control over your data, no recurring subscription fees, and works even without an internet connection (for recording, though remote viewing requires internet).

Considerations: The risk of storage device failure or theft, and requires more technical knowledge to set up and maintain.

Mounting Your Camera: Secure Placement for Optimal Coverage

Proper placement and mounting are paramount to maximizing your security camera's effectiveness. A poorly positioned camera might miss critical events or be easily disabled. Take your time and plan meticulously.

Finding the Optimal Location: Visibility and Accessibility

Consider the camera’s field of view and potential obstructions. Ensure the area you want to monitor is clearly visible and free from obstructions like trees or walls. High vantage points often offer better coverage, but don’t place the camera so high that details are lost.

Accessibility is also key. You'll need access for maintenance, battery changes (if applicable), and occasional adjustments.

Using the Appropriate Mounting Hardware: Selecting the Right Tools

The mounting hardware included with your camera might not be suitable for all surfaces. Assess the surface you'll be mounting to – brick, wood, drywall – and select appropriate screws, brackets, and anchors. Using the wrong hardware can lead to an unstable installation or even damage to your property.

Drilling Pilot Holes and Securing the Camera: A Stable Foundation

Before driving in screws, always drill pilot holes, especially when mounting to hard surfaces. Pilot holes prevent cracking and ensure the screws grip properly. Use a drill bit slightly smaller than the screw diameter.

Secure the camera firmly to the mount, ensuring it won't easily be moved or dislodged.

Ensuring a Level Installation: A Professional Touch

A level camera provides a professional look and helps to ensure that the video footage is aligned correctly. Use a small bubble level to verify the camera is perfectly horizontal before fully tightening the mounting screws. This simple step makes a big difference in the overall quality of your security setup.

Configuring Camera Settings: Tailoring to Your Needs

The default camera settings may not be ideal for your specific environment. Take the time to customize the settings to optimize performance and minimize false alarms.

Motion Detection Zones and Sensitivity: Filtering Out Irrelevant Movement

Define specific motion detection zones to focus on areas of interest and ignore irrelevant movement. For example, you can exclude a busy street from the detection zone to avoid constant notifications.

Adjust the sensitivity level to minimize false alarms caused by pets, insects, or changing light conditions. Experiment with different sensitivity levels to find the optimal balance.

Recording Schedules: Capturing What Matters

Set up recording schedules to specify when the camera should record footage. You may want to record continuously during certain hours or only when motion is detected. Scheduling recordings conserves storage space and battery life.

Push Notifications and Alerts: Staying Informed

Configure push notifications to receive alerts on your smartphone when motion is detected or other events occur. Customize the notification settings to avoid being overwhelmed with unnecessary alerts. Consider enabling rich notifications, which display a thumbnail of the event directly in the notification.

The Power of Strong Passwords and Two-Factor Authentication

Your camera system is only as secure as your account credentials. Never use default passwords. Create strong, unique passwords that are difficult to guess. A strong password should include a mix of uppercase and lowercase letters, numbers, and symbols.

Enable two-factor authentication (2FA) whenever possible. 2FA adds an extra layer of security by requiring a verification code from your phone or email in addition to your password. This makes it significantly harder for unauthorized individuals to access your account, even if they somehow obtain your password.

Understanding Encryption and Data Security

Encryption is the process of scrambling data so that it can only be read by someone with the correct decryption key. Look for security cameras that offer end-to-end encryption, which ensures that your video footage remains private from the moment it's recorded until it's viewed on your device.

Be mindful of where your video data is stored. Cloud storage can be convenient, but it also means your data is being handled by a third-party provider. Review the privacy policies of your cloud storage provider to understand how your data is being used and protected.

Consider local storage options, such as SD cards or network-attached storage (NAS) devices, for greater control over your data.

Connectivity Problems: Staying Online

A stable connection is the bedrock of any smart security system. If your camera frequently goes offline, consider these troubleshooting steps.

Is your Wi-Fi strong enough?

First, assess your Wi-Fi signal strength. A weak signal is the most common culprit. Use a Wi-Fi analyzer app on your smartphone to measure the signal strength at the camera's location.

If it's weak, consider moving your router closer, adding a Wi-Fi extender, or upgrading to a mesh Wi-Fi system.

Dealing with Interference:

Interference from other electronic devices can also disrupt your camera's connection.

Try changing your router's Wi-Fi channel to a less congested one. Microwaves and Bluetooth devices can also interfere with Wi-Fi signals, so keep them away from your camera and router.

Restarting Your Equipment:

Sometimes, a simple reboot can work wonders. Power cycle your camera and router by unplugging them for about 30 seconds, then plugging them back in. This often resolves temporary glitches.

Firmware Considerations:

Ensure your camera's firmware is up-to-date. Manufacturers often release updates that improve connectivity and fix bugs.

Motion Detection False Alarms: Minimizing Interruptions

Constant notifications from false alarms can quickly become frustrating. Fortunately, there are several ways to minimize these interruptions.

Adjusting Sensitivity:

Start by adjusting the motion detection sensitivity in your camera's settings.

Lowering the sensitivity can help reduce the number of false alarms triggered by small movements like insects or swaying branches.

Creating Motion Detection Zones:

Most smart security cameras allow you to create motion detection zones. This feature enables you to specify areas within the camera's field of view that should trigger alerts.

Avoid including areas with frequent movement, such as roads or sidewalks.

Considering Environmental Factors:

Be mindful of environmental factors that might trigger false alarms. Direct sunlight, shadows, and reflections can sometimes be mistaken for motion. Repositioning your camera or adjusting the angle can help alleviate these issues.

Pet-Specific Considerations:

If you have pets, consider their movements when setting up motion detection zones. Designate areas where they frequently roam as excluded from motion detection.

Video Quality Issues: Ensuring Clear Footage

Poor video quality can render your security footage useless. If you're experiencing blurry or pixelated video, here's what to check.

Wi-Fi and Bandwidth:

Once again, Wi-Fi signal strength is critical. Ensure your camera has a strong, stable connection. Check your internet upload speed to ensure it's sufficient for streaming high-resolution video.

Adjusting Video Settings:

Experiment with different video settings in your camera's app. Lowering the resolution or frame rate can improve video quality if you're experiencing bandwidth limitations.

Lens Maintenance:

A dirty or smudged lens can significantly impact video quality. Clean the lens regularly with a soft, microfiber cloth.

Night Vision Settings:

If you're having trouble with night vision, ensure the camera is properly positioned to capture available light. Adjusting the infrared (IR) intensity can also improve visibility in low-light conditions.

Battery Life Problems (for Wireless Cameras): Maximizing Power

Wireless security cameras offer unparalleled flexibility, but battery life can be a concern. Here are some tips for extending battery life.

Motion Detection Optimization:

As with false alarms, reducing motion detection sensitivity and creating specific zones can conserve battery power. The camera will only activate when necessary.

Recording Schedules:

Set up recording schedules to limit the amount of time the camera is actively recording. For example, you can set it to record only during nighttime hours or when you're away from home.

Lowering Video Quality:

Streaming and recording video at lower resolutions consumes less power. Consider lowering the video quality if battery life is a major concern.

Temperature Considerations:

Extreme temperatures can impact battery performance. Avoid placing your camera in direct sunlight or excessively cold environments.

Battery Maintenance:

Follow the manufacturer's recommendations for charging and maintaining your camera's battery. Overcharging or allowing the battery to completely drain can shorten its lifespan.

Person Detection: Filtering Out the Noise

One of the most valuable AI features is person detection. Traditional motion detection can trigger alerts for any movement, from swaying branches to passing cars. Person detection, however, can specifically identify and alert you when a human is detected on your property, significantly reducing false alarms and focusing your attention on what truly matters. This feature is becoming increasingly accurate, able to distinguish between people and animals with impressive reliability.

Object Recognition: Identifying Specific Threats

Beyond simply detecting people, some advanced systems offer object recognition. This feature allows the camera to identify specific objects, such as cars, packages, or even animals. Imagine being alerted specifically when a package is left at your doorstep or when an unfamiliar vehicle enters your driveway.

This level of detail provides enhanced situational awareness and allows you to respond more effectively to potential threats. Object recognition is particularly useful for monitoring deliveries, ensuring valuable items are not left unattended for extended periods.

Facial Recognition: Personalized Security

Facial recognition takes security to the next level by identifying specific individuals. You can create a database of known faces, such as family members or frequent visitors, and the camera will automatically recognize them. This can be used to trigger custom actions, such as disarming the alarm system when a recognized face is detected, or to simply receive a notification when your children arrive home from school.

However, ethical considerations surrounding facial recognition are paramount. It's crucial to use this technology responsibly, respecting privacy rights and avoiding potential biases. Always be transparent about the use of facial recognition and obtain consent where necessary.

Automating Your Security with IFTTT

IFTTT (If This Then That) is a powerful web service that allows you to connect different apps and devices to create custom automations. By integrating your smart security camera with IFTTT, you can unlock a world of possibilities, tailoring your security system to your specific needs and preferences.

Creating Custom Recipes for Enhanced Security

IFTTT works by creating "applets," which are essentially "if-then" statements. For example, you could create an applet that says, "If my security camera detects motion at night, then turn on my smart lights." This simple automation can deter potential intruders by creating the illusion that someone is home.

Here are a few additional examples of how you can use IFTTT with your security camera:

  • If camera detects motion, then send a notification to my phone and save the video clip to Google Drive.
  • If camera detects a package, then send a text message to my phone.
  • If the alarm system is triggered, then turn on all the lights and send a notification to my neighbors.
  • If the sun sets, then arm the security camera system.

FAQs: Installing Your Smart Camera

What if my smart camera won't connect to Wi-Fi during setup?

Ensure your Wi-Fi network is 2.4GHz, as many smart cameras don’t support 5GHz. Double-check your Wi-Fi password. Move the camera closer to your router during the initial setup. Following the steps in "How to install smart camera", restart both your router and the camera.

My smart camera is connected, but the video feed is lagging or buffering. What should I do?

Poor Wi-Fi signal is often the culprit. Try moving the camera closer to your router or using a Wi-Fi extender. Other devices using your Wi-Fi can also impact performance. Reduce their bandwidth usage. When following how to install smart camera, try choosing a lower video resolution in the camera’s app.

Do I need special tools to install a smart camera?

Generally, you'll need a screwdriver for mounting the camera bracket. Some cameras come with mounting templates or double-sided tape. If you are drilling into walls, you may need a drill and appropriate drill bit. Review the "how to install smart camera" instructions specific to your chosen model.
